Job Description

Job Title: Financial Analyst 
Duration : 5+ months (with possibility of extension) 
Schedule: Hybrid: 3 days in office and 2 days remote 
Location: Stanford, CA 94305 
Pay Rate: $38/hr 
Job Description: 
Your responsibilities include: 
● 
    Perform structured analysis; conduct data mining; identify, clarify, and investigate discrepancies and exceptions; proactively develop solutions and processes.
 
 ●       Maintain, reconcile, review, combine, and validate financial data sets and accounts, utilizing financial reports, financial databases, and key financial information.
 
 ●       Contribute to development of budget, forecasting, and analyses to be used for key activities or decision making.
 
 ●       Run and analyze financial reports, often from multiple systems; assist in preparation of management information reports.
 
 ●       Resolve issues within immediate work unit; Perform preliminary analysis, recognize exceptions and recommend solutions that may require policy changes or the development of new processes.
 
 ●       Ensure works complies with complex internal policies and external regulations which may require interpretation.
 
  
Additional Duties: 
● 
 Develop reports and presentations of complex financial data and metrics for management and third parties.
 
 ●       Prepare and analyze accounts receivable aging reports and resolve billing or payment issues.
 
 ●       Reconcile discrepancies between accounts and resolve billing issues.
 
 ●       Accurately record financial transactions and maintain organized records; receive, record, and apply payments from students and clients to their respective accounts; Generate and send out invoices to clients promptly and accurately.
 
 ●       Maintain and review accounting process controls; recommend and implement any approved modifications; preliminary analysis and recommend solutions. Develop and maintain desktop procedures and process documentation for area of responsibility.
 
  
Requirements: 
 Education & Experience (Required)
 
 ●       Bachelor’s degree and two years of relevant experience or combination of education and relevant experience.
 
Knowledge, Skills, & Abilities (Required) 
 ●       Advanced proficiency in business applications, such as Microsoft Office suite, especially Excel.
 
 ●       User knowledge and demonstrated experience of financial systems; internet and computer literacy.
 
 ●       Understanding and ability to apply basic accounting skills and concepts.
 
 ●       Demonstrated communication skills, including ability to prepare materials for and clearly and effectively communicate information to internal audiences and client groups.
 
 ●       Basic project management skills and ability to contribute as part of a project team.
 
  
 
Knowledge, Skills, & Abilities (Desired) 
 ●       Advanced use of Pivot tables and VLOOKUP formula.
 
 ●       Knowledge of Oracle or other business financial systems
 
 ●       Strong customer service knowledge and experience is required.
 
 ●       Strong attention to detail and accuracy.
